SubscriberIt took me a while to run a large Ansys model (3 pieces pieces, attached like A-B-C). Model has close to 2 million elements My frequency responses are as followsnNODAL DIAMETERS (ND)nND4nND4nND5nND5nND3nND4nND3nND6nND2nND6nND6nND7nND7nND8nND8nI always thought they should occur in sequential order so i am baffled with results. nI am using program controlled solver. AM i doing something wrong?n -
November 11, 2020 at 1:17 am
Kai
Ansys Employeein cyclic symmetric modal analysis, frequencies are ordered in harmonic index first, and within each harmonic index frequencies are listed in ascending ordern
